Are you possibly thinking of L-Carnitor ? Usually

the " mitochondrial cocktail " is made up of quite a few different

supplements. The L-Carnitor you'd need a prescription for though

because the stuff in the store isn't quite the same (insurance might

cover it too). The type that's recommended is a more pure form.
